Joubert syndrome with hepatic defect
Synonyms: COACH syndrome | Cerebellar vermis hypoplasia-oligophrenia-congenital ataxia-coloboma-hepatic fibrosis | Gentile syndrome | JS-H | Joubert syndrome with congenital hepatic fibrosis
Joubert syndrome with hepatic defect is a very rare subtype of Joubert syndrome and related disorders (JSRD see this term) characterized by the neurological features of JS associated with congenital hepatic fibrosis (CHF).
